Product Information MRP14

Antigen distribution:
Mouse monoclonal antibody MAC387 reacts with human macrophages and detects the leukocyte L1, cystic fibrosis antigen. L1 protein is found on neutrophils, monocytes, certain reactive macrophages and squamous mucosal epithelia.


Application:
MAC387 is used most frequently as a macrophage marker. However it should be noted that MAC387 in common with other macrophage markers, is not entirely specific and should ideally be used within a panel of macrophage markers.
MAC387 is widely used for phenotypical characterization of macrophages and myelomonocytic cells in situ. Staining is strongly enhanced after digestion with trypsin.
In Western blot analysis MAC387 was found to detect a single protein band of 14 kD in lysates of human monocytes and granulocytes, which was demonstrated to be the calcium-binding protein MRP14. It is suitable for frozen sections, paraffin sections, ELISA and in Western blotting.


Specifications:
Clone MAC387 produces mouse IgG1 immunoglobulins directed against a 14 kD protein. A typical working dilution in immunohistochemistry is 1:.40
